Abstract
The demand for larger meshes motivates the development of efficient parallel
automatic mesh generators. A parallel mesh generator can make efficient use of
multi-processor computers and of the widespread availability of workstation
networks. In this paper distributed parallel unstructured mesh generation for
two and three-dimensional problems is demonstrated. Very large meshes up to 50
million elements have been generated on computers with medium sized resources.
